Chôm Chôm’s Fourth Birthday

Help Chôm Chôm celebrate four years in SoHo this Saturday, whilst helping to raise money for at-risk Vietnamese youths. Head over in your best athleisure wear at 4pm, and challenge Chôm Chôm’s Chef (and Muay Thai fighter!), Denham Pereirato, to a hill sprint up Peel Street. If you win, Chôm Chôm will donate $100 to KOTO, and you’ll win a pitcher of beer (or a mocktail if you’d rather!), but if Chef Denham beats you, you will have to donate $100 to KOTO, (and you’ll get a glass of beer for your efforts). Sound like too much hard work for a Saturday? Take in the action whilst enjoying Chôm Chôm’s Hanoi Happy Hour, from 4pm to 7pm, and enjoy buckets of crispy and juicy Vietnamese Fried Chicken for $88 per bucket, and pitchers of Vietnamese craft beer for $188!

When: Saturday, 1 July, 4pm to 7pm
Where: Chôm Chôm, 58 Peel Street, Central, Hong Kong
How much: $100 donations to KOTO / Vietnamese Fried Chicken for $88 per bucket and pitchers of Vietnamese craft beer for $188

Guerlain x Langham Honey Afternoon Tea

This summer, Guerlain is introducing the latest addition to its Abeille Royale Collection in the most fabulous way – by teaming up with The Langham Hotel and presenting an exclusive Honey Afternoon Tea! Taking inspiration from Guerlain’s new self-repairing bee-powered products, Executive Pastry Chef Matthieu Godard will be infusing the extraordinary properties of honey into the afternoon tea set. His confectionary creations will pay homage to the honey produced by an organic bee farm here in Hong Kong, and with the likes of a chocolate, salty caramel and honey ganache tartlet on the menu, we can’t wait to try it! The tea set will be available from this Saturday, 1 July, and afternoon tea guests will also receive an exclusive Guerlain Abeille Royale gift set during the promotional period.

When: Saturday, 1, July to Saturday, 30, 2017. Weekdays from 3pm to 5:30pm and weekends and public holidays from 2:15pm to 4:15pm, and 4:30pm to 6:30pm
Where: Palm Court Lobby Lounge, The Langham, 8 Peking Road, Tsim Sha Tsui, Kowloon, Hong Kong
How much: $348 for one person / $598 for two people

Aerial Yoga Full Day Workshop

Want to try out a new activity and visit one of HK’s most beautiful beaches? This two-part, all-day workshop will combine an invigorating yoga class at Yoga Bam Bam in Central, before moving to the beaches of Sai Kung, for your chance to fly in bamboo tripods over the ocean! If you miss it this weekend, the full day workshop is also set to be held on Saturday, 9 July and Saturday, 16 July.

When: Sunday, 2 July, 9:30am to 5:30pm
Where: Yoga BamBam, 10 Shin Hing Street, Central, Hong Kong and then Tai Long Wan beach, Sai Kung
How much: $680 early bird / $720 standard. Get your tickets here!
